Abstract
A cellular communication system and method supporting both a time division duplexing (TDD) scheme and a frequency division duplexing (FDD) scheme. The apparatus includes a plurality of mobile stations, at least three first fixed stations communicate with the mobile station based on the FDD scheme, the first fixed station defining respective macro cells that are contiguous and form a virtual cell, and a cluster including at least one second fixed station communicating with the mobile stations based on the TDD scheme, the second fixed station defining a micro cell in the virtual cell.
